House File 2445, a bill for an act providing for notification of
certain members of the committees of the general assembly having
jurisdiction over the environment, before the environmental
protection commission or natural resource commission adopts a
rule, and establishing an effective date, was taken up for
consideration.
Gipp of Winneshiek asked and received unanimous consent that
House File 2445 be deferred and that the bill be placed on the
unfinished business calendar.
House File 2436, a bill for an act providing that a court order
the revocation or suspension of a driver's license at the time
of conviction for certain drug-related offenses, and providing
an effective date, was taken up for consideration.
Brunkhorst of Bremer asked and received unanimous consent to
withdraw amendment H-5439, filed by him on March 18, 1996.
Thomson of Linn offered amendment H-5262 filed by her as follows:

H-5262

 1     Amend House File 2436 as follows:
 2     1.  Page 5, line 6, by striking the word
 3   "subsection" and inserting the following:
 4   "subsections".
 5     2.  Page 5, line 11, by inserting after the word
 6   "days," the following:  "or to delay the issuance of a
 7   motor vehicle license for one hundred eighty days
 8   after the person is first eligible if the defendant
 9   has not been issued a motor vehicle license,".
